About this course

Enrollees will learn how to use industry-standard software such as Adobe After Effects, Cinema 4D, and Illustrator to create stunning motion graphics designs. The course covers key concepts such as animation principles, typography, color theory, and composition, providing a well-rounded understanding of motion graphics design. Course Details

• Motion Graphics Fundamentals: This unit will cover the basics of motion graphics, including keyframes, easing, and animation principles. 
• Springtime Design Concepts: This unit will delve into the specific design concepts relevant to springtime, such as color theory, typography, and imagery.
• 3D Animation for Spring: Students will learn how to create 3D animations that capture the essence of spring, including flowers, animals, and natural phenomena.
• Compositing for Motion Graphics: Students will learn how to composite their motion graphics elements together to create a cohesive and visually appealing final product.
• Sound Design for Motion Graphics: This unit will cover the basics of sound design, including how to choose and implement sound effects and music that complement the motion graphics.
• Cinematography Techniques for Motion Graphics: Students will learn how to use camera movement, lighting, and other cinematography techniques to enhance their motion graphics.
• Storytelling in Motion Graphics: This unit will explore how to tell a compelling story through motion graphics, using narrative techniques and visual metaphors.
• Motion Graphics Software Mastery: This unit will cover advanced techniques for popular motion graphics software, such as After Effects, Cinema 4D, and Premiere Pro.
• Portfolio Development for Motion Graphics: Students will learn how to present their motion graphics work in a professional portfolio, including how to select and curate their best work.

• Collaborative Motion Graphics Projects: Students will work together on collaborative motion graphics projects, practicing teamwork, communication, and project management skills.
